Articles Exercise

October 1, 2023 - pdf

Fill in the blanks with an appropriate article.

1. Do you watch ......................... TV often?

Answers

1. Do you watch TV often?

2. I should get to the bank before it closes.

3. China is the largest producer of rice in the world.

4. Crime novels are gaining popularity.

5. Somebody has left the door open.

6. New Delhi is the capital of India.

7. Do you support capital punishment?

8. Would you mind turning off the music?

9. She lives in a spacious home.

10. Do you prefer the city to the countryside?

11. They live across the street.

12. Tennis is the only sport I enjoy watching.
